Advantages of organosilazane as coatings
Source:iotachem.com
PostTime:2024-10-25 08:36:04
1. Close adhesion with metal, glass, mineral, ceramic and organic materials and other substrates;
2. Characteristic physical properties: high hardness (9H+), UV transparency, corrosion resistance, heat resistance and thermal stability, etc.
3. Excellent coating film, can be used in different environments, high temperature resistance, excellent weather resistance and chemical resistance.

3. Application field
Downstream applications of polysilazane include manufacturers and research and development institutions in semiconductor, optoelectronics, aerospace and other applications. At present, coating materials and resin materials are the main application areas of polysilazane. Polysilazane can be converted into ceramic materials by high-temperature pyrolysis, and is an important ceramic precursor. With the rapid development of the new material industry and the growing demand for ceramic-based materials, its market space is constantly expanding. At present, the main applications of polysilazane are:
Silicon nitride, silicon boron carbon nitrogen and other ceramic fiber precursors
Heat-resistant coating
Metal high temperature and corrosion protection
Super precision ceramic parts adhesive
High temperature resistant composite material modification
Photoresist viscosifier
Lithium battery electrolyte additive
Carbon fiber oxidation resistant high temperature resistant coating
Anti-graffiti coating for transportation vehicles and buildings
Kitchenware ceramic non-stick coating
Self-cleaning coating for photovoltaic cells
Non-combustible composite material
